Alex and her three friends go for lunch and find a deal on packages of 6 tacos. He wants to buy the minimum number of packages. So, each gets the same number of tacos and none are left over. How many packages must he buy?
Alex can make groups of 3, 4 and 9 pencils with no left over. What is smallest number of pencils Alex needs to make these groups?
During summer months, one ice cream truck visits Williams neighbourhood every 4 days and another ice cream truck visits her neighbourhood every 5 days. If both the trucks visited today, when is the next time when both the trucks will visit on the same day?
Which of the following sets of numbers will have 560b4a as LCM?
Sam has two pieces of cloth. One piece is 72 inches wide and the other piece is 90 inches wide. She wants to cut both pieces into strips of equal width that are as wide as possible. How would she cut the strips?
One trip around a running track is 440 yards. One jogger can complete one lap in 8 minutes, the other can complete it in 6 minutes. How long will it take for both joggers to arrive at their starting point together if they start at the same time and maintain their jogging pace?
Dan exercise every 12 days and Kevin every 8 days. Dan and Kevin both exercised today. How many days will it be until they exercise together again?
Rosa is making a game board that is 55 inches by 75 inches. She wants to use square tiles. What is the size of the largest tile she can use?
What is the LCM of 22, 54 and 108?
The bikers are riding on a circular path. The first rider completes a round in 35 minutes. The second biker complete a round in 25 minutes. If they both started at the same place and time and go in the same direction, after how many minutes will they meet again at the starting point?
Cameron is making bead necklace. He has 90 green beads and 108 blue beads. What is the greatest number of identical necklaces he can make if he wants to use all of the beads?
Sharon plants 40 apple trees and 10 peach trees. She wants the same number and type of trees per row. What is the maximum number of trees she can plant per row?
